Compressed Sensing of Delay and Doppler Spreading in Underwater Acoustic Channels
The measurements of delay and Doppler (DD) spreading in underwater acoustic channels (UACs) have multiple applications, including communications as well as the development of a dynamic UAC simulator. However, these measurements suffer from the difficulties of fast time variations and large data sets...
